It’s a totally slow news day so this is al I’ve got. Preacher is action-packed series of graphic novels that follows a possessed Texas preacher on a journey to find God. It’s full of mayhem, drinking, and of course sex. Pretty much all the bad things you can think of. It was supposed to be on HBO and now it seems that idea is gone.

Comics Continuum spoke to Mark Steven Johnson (Ghost Rider, Daredevil), who says that his adaptation of Garth Ennis’ “Preacher” won’t be happening at HBO.”We were budgeting and everything and it was getting really close to going,” Johnson said. “But the new head of HBO felt it was just too dark and too violent and too controversial. Which, of course, is kind of the point!”It was a very faithful adaptation of the first few books, nearly word for word. They offered me the chance to redevelop it but I refused. I’ve learned my lesson on that front and I won’t do it again. So I’m afraid it’s dead at HBO.

The whole idea that HBO would take that stance is surprising. This is the network that had Deadwood. It was full of drinking, murder, sex (with nudity), and of course a record number of “F-bombs” in a one-hour period. Don’t get me wrong, I loved Deadwood and wish it would come back and finish the storylines. Anyway, I guess that’s why I’m suprised at the news on Preacher. What do you think?
